Can I use brown sugar instead of turbinado sugar?

Yes, brown sugar is a good substitute for turbinado sugar. It has similar flavor and can be used in most recipes that call for turbinado sugar.

What's the difference between turbinado sugar and brown sugar?

Turbinado sugar is partially refined with large crystals and light brown color, while brown sugar is more refined with smaller crystals and darker color. Both have similar flavor and can be used interchangeably.

Can I use raw sugar instead of turbinado sugar?

Yes, raw sugar can work as a substitute, though it may have a different texture. It has similar flavor and can be used in most recipes.
